For fans of storytelling and immersive fiction, "Midnight Burger" is a standout. Its sci-fi, dimension-spanning diner setting provides a fresh take on narrative podcasts that keeps me coming back for more with its unique concept and bonus episodes. For those who prefer spine-chilling tales, "Just Creepy" delivers scary stories about skinwalkers, wendigos, and true paranormal experiences that really keep you up at night. It’s perfect for anyone who enjoys horror and mystery. And lastly, if you’re into true crime and spooky investigations with a slightly sweet twist, "Rotten Mango" by Stephanie Soo is a must-listen. The deep dives into the darkest crimes and the engaging commentary create an addictive podcast experience.
